GESA student receives Commonwealth Office and Chevening Scholarship grant

A student on the LLM Programme in Global Environment and Climate Change Law has received a prestigious grant.

Maksym Beznosiuk has been awarded a grant from the Foreign and Commonwealth Office and the Chevening Scholarships Secretariat.

The money will allow her to organise an event on EU climate and energy law, as part of the Chevening Scholar-Led Events Programme.

The event, entitled ‘Climate Change Responses in the EU: legal, political and social implications and ways forward’, will take place on 22nd March at Edinburgh Law School.
